Zusammenfassung: | An anthropogenic radionuclide 137Cs always be a concern because very easy to spread in the air and dissolves in water. The small concentration of 137Cs in aquatic environments motivated us to develop methods for reducing sample volume and increasing detection levels. Impregnated hexacyanoferrate filters are very convenient to be used in various places because they do not require chemical preparation. Based on previous research, the impregnated processes were performed by circulating solution into filter water for a certain time. Since that impregnated filter was not perfectly coated on the surface filter, sampling procedure was conducted using a pair of impregnated filters to determine the collected efficiency. Furthermore, in this paper, an experiment was carried out by modifying the filter using impregnated hexacyanoferrate cotton pad. Visualization using SEM has been carried out, to ensure cotton pad completely impregnated by hexacyanoferrates. Furthermore, absorption performance was carried out using a tracer 137Cs in a low level activity concentration.
